Nymburk - Sokol building

The Sokol building in Nymburk is located on Tyršová street, 300 meters from Náměstí Přemyslovců. It was built in the Neo-Renaissance style in 1898 from the contributions of Sokol members according to the project of the architect J. Žák, with the builder E. Prückner. Between the windows, the facade is decorated with sgraffitos by J. Špillar, which symbolize unity, strength, freedom, science and bravery. In 1928, a cinema hall was added.
